Since moving polkit.{its,loc} would affect other packages, I made another effort to fix it within systemd, and I think I made it this time. Please see the attached patch (for Debian).
It's new variant of xgettext() call, but this time it makes use of polkit.its from the systemd source. It's a bit ugly; the "|| true" is there to compensate for a segmentation fault, but that happens only after xgettext() has done its job, so systemd.pot actually gets updated. It's worth mentioning that the upstream source currently includes po/its/polkit.{its,loc}, but OTOH - as a result of the upstream issue I submitted - they are about to drop those files.
